How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Newnan?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 30265 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,724 | $1,138 | $2,430 |
| 30265 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,042 | $1,314 | $3,083 |
| 30265 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,386 | $2,119 | $2,548 |

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 30265?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 30265 range from $1,314 to $2,758,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,314 to $3,083.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,119 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,119.
